Python3运行Python2代码

Python3版本运行Python2的代码,运用2to3.py。在Python安装文件目录下写一个简单的2版本命令,如print “hello world!”、xrange(5)等(print不带括号、生成序列命令xrange等语法是Python2的语法结构)放在demo文件名下,利用2to3.py转换。

Python3 版本运行range(5),不能运行 xrange(5)。可将xrange(5)文件利用 2to3.py进行转换

%run 运行  %load 加载  —后面是Python2版本命令,+后面是转换后Python3 的命令

几个简单快捷方式:shift+enter 快速运行  esc+a在当前框上方添加一个代码框,ESC+b 在当前框下面添加一个代码框

shift+鼠标右键 +“在此处打开powershell 窗口” 快速打开jupyter网页

注:不是所有的Python2代码均可采用此方法转换,复杂的诸如函数内部代码变换的采用此方法不能成功转换。

简易 Python 3 运行 Python 2 代码相关推荐

  1. 手机上的python怎么运行,python在手机上怎么操作

    大家好,小编来为大家解答以下问题,python在手机上怎么操作,手机上的python怎么运行,现在让我们一起来看看吧! 1.手机浏览器运行python 手机浏览器运行python是因为手机浏览器和py ...

  2. 【QCompute】在python上运行量子计算代码

    在量子密码学(Quantum Cryptography)的学习中,研究的主要部分为:提出并设计协议(Protocol description).正确性分析(Correctness analysis)以 ...

  3. Python之父龟叔:考虑在浏览器里面使用 Python.js 运行 Python 代码

    文 | 局长 出品 | OSC开源社区 Mypy 项目核心团队的成员 ethanhs 发表推特称,得益于 Python 团队核心开发者 @ChristianHeimes 最近提交的 commit,他找 ...

  4. Python入门——运行python的两种方式变量常量

    一.运行python的两种方式 1. 交互式环境:输入代码立即执行,得到结果 优点:调试程序方便 缺点:无法永久保存程序 2. 命令行:python3 D:\test.txt 优点:以文件的方式将代码 ...

  5. python在线运行-python在线运行

    广告关闭 腾讯云双11爆品提前享,精选热门产品助力上云,云服务器首年88元起,买的越多返的越多,最高满返5000元! 结尾说可能会做一个python版的在线编辑工具,那么说到做到. 今天就写了个pyt ...

  6. python不运行一段代码_Python:当满足某个条件而不使用“if”语句时跳过一段代码(计算)...

    我有一小段代码,我正试图以更好的方式编写,因为这段代码有很多"if"语句.这是一些大项目的小代码.问题是:在代码运行时,函数"f"."g"或 ...

  7. 记事本写python怎么运行-Python开发简单记事本

    摘要: 本文是使用Python,结合Tkinter开发简单记事本. 本文的操作环境:ubuntu,Python2.7,采用的是Pycharm进行代码编辑,个人很喜欢它的代码自动补齐功能. 最近很想对p ...

  8. 记事本写python怎么运行-python入门之一个简单记事本

    最近在练习一个关于python项目的列表,拿到列表看到这是要实现一个记事本功能,刚开始拿到题目真有点懵.虽然用python实现excel的处理已经很熟悉了,且已经把python的知识点都学了一遍,但是 ...

  9. 使用IDEA编写Python程序,插件安装python插件,安装python SDK运行Python程序

    1.创建任意一类项目,比如Maven项目 2.手动编写一个test.py的文件. 3.将test.py的文件放到src目录下. 4.在IDEA的编辑器中会提示Install plugin.(直接点击安 ...

最新文章

  1. Python 标准库之 time
  2. wpf MVVM ViewModel 关闭View显示
  3. 《斗罗大陆》引入阿里云云原生数据库 PolarDB 游戏体验更流畅
  4. 【最佳实践】Elasticsearch Snapshot 备份的使用方法
  5. python异常值检测_python – 使用RPCA的异常值
  6. Android UI ActionBar功能-ActionBarProvider的使用
  7. android R制作OTA包时报错
  8. lstm原理及实现_LSTM原理
  9. 小心:光缆损毁 敲诈病毒现身互联网
  10. python字符串isalnum()函数
  11. ios--小结系列三
  12. list scala 当前位置 遍历_Scala学习七之集合了解
  13. 最全的软件开发报价标准
  14. 信号完整性测试入门——SECOND
  15. 《透视盒马:新零售操作系统的秘密》
  16. [译] APT分析报告:01.Linux系统下针对性的APT攻击概述
  17. BYK-A500消泡剂:泡沫的一切都在计算中
  18. Nature:Deep Learning 深度学习综述
  19. [置顶] 你总能看到的脑残问题
  20. Windows Media Player 无法播放

热门文章

  1. JAVA程序员面试总结,高手整理加强版
  2. Tomcat学习总结(15)—— Apache Tomcat各版本比较
  3. linux page cache 大小,Linux内核学习笔记(八)Page Cache与Page回写
  4. PMBOK(第六版) PMP笔记——第十章(项目沟通管理)
  5. 果断收藏!Git和GitHub大神常用的20个技巧!
  6. h5上下滑动时页面出现抖动问题解决
  7. OpenGL ES着色器语言之变量和数据类型(二)(官方文档第四章)
  8. 信号学习第一课--基础知识
  9. 关于request.getParameter(java.lang.String name)
  10. Java游戏引擎libgdx的简介